TALK aboout REAL pressure & getting your name thrown up for selection, young midfielders Courtenay Dempsey and Heath Hocking will be thrown into the mix after putting in solid performances for Bendigo.

AFTER impressive performances, both players may be selected, rather than given another run with Bendigo - no disrespect intended - irrespective of their extended period on the sidelines through injury.

"Dempsey was very good actually. He came back from a long stint out and performed exceptionally well," Hickmott said.

"He can play the game and is a very smooth mover and he is disciplined in our set-ups and showed our other guys how to play wet weather footy by staying low with the footy.

“Hocking has also spent a lot of time out so, for him to come back and put in a solid performance, was exceptional. He got tired towards the end of the game but he was very good."
